Services

What We Do

We understand how hard it can be to ask for help, but we’re here for you. SafeNest’s trained and caring staff will help you understand options and point you in the right direction. Take advantage of services like our 24/7 hotline, emergency shelter, transitional housing, counseling services, court support, and advocacy.
